Learning outcomes
The object of this course is basic introduction of the historical development of this sector and its theoretical and methodological instrumentarium. In addition, the course will provide information about traditional ways of structuring the European continent into cultural areas, and about ethnologically motivated interest in them. Particular attention will be given to the forms and methods of fixations of the territorial and mental limits and the issue of permeability. In addition to traditional regions it will be taken into account the development of the so called "Euroregions" and efforts to establish a new regional respectively. identitary units.
Students will be familiarized with the historical development of the field and introduced to the basic theoretical and methodological instrumentation.
